class myClass ( Model ) :
...
exemple = myClass ( name, param )
Every cell made is a class herited from class Model.
Some methods have to be created, like Interface, Netlist ... Some methods are inherited from the class Model.
name : The name of the cell (which is the name of the files which will be created)
param : A dictionnary which gives all the parameters useful in order to create the cell
_name : Name of the cell
_st_insts : List of all the instances of the cell
_st_ports : List of all the external nets of the cell (except for alimentations and clock)
_st_sigs : List of all the internal nets of the cell
_st_vdds, _st_vsss : Two tabs of the nets which are instancied as VddIn and VssIn
_st_cks : List of all the nets which are instancied as CkIn
_st_merge : List of all the internal nets which have to be merged
_param : The map given as argument at the creation of the cell
_underCells : List of all the instances which are cells that have to be created
_and, _or, _xor, _not, _buff, _mux, _reg, _shift, _comp, _add, _mult, _div : tells which generator to use when using overloard
_NB_INST : The number of instances of the cell (useful in order to automatically give a name to the instances)
_TAB_NETS_OUT and _TAB_NETS_CAT : Lists of all the nets automatically created
_insref : The reference instance (for placement)
And, in connection with Hurricane :
_hur_cell : The hurricane cell (None by default)
_db : The database
_lib0 : self._db.Get_CATA_LIB ( 0 )
_nb_alims_verticales, _nb_pins, _nb_vdd_pins, _nb_vss_pins, standard_instances_list, pad_north, pad_south, pad_east, pad_west : all place and route stuffs ...
Methods of class Model are listed below :
HurricanePlug : Creates the Hurricane cell thanks to the stratus cell.
View : Opens/Refreshes the editor in order to see the created layout
Quit : Finishes a cell without saving
Save : Saves the created cell
Some of those methods have to be defined in order to create a new cell :
Interface : Description of the external ports of the cell
Netlist : Description of the netlist of the cell
Layout : Description of the layout of the cell
Vbe : Description of the behavior of the cell
Pattern : Description of the patterns in order to test the cell
